Theres no problem. thats how its designed to work... Listen to Rudy everyone. and just as a note... for SMG if I'm in D and I open the door it will automatically shift into N or if I'm in N and try to shift to D with the door open it'll look at me and laugh.

The interlock does exist so either you're not letting off the brake completely or there is something wrong with your car.
I haven't tried it myself but I think the trick to being able to back up with the door open is to simply keep one foot on the brake pedal and the transmission will not go into park...
